Don Fale’s road to the New Japan Cup came to a halt on Tuesday’s show as Shingo Takagi eliminated the House of Torture member.
Okayama was the site of Tuesday’s second round matches in front of 1,233, where Shingo Takagi and Yuya Uemura advanced to the quarterfinals.
Takagi put on a one-man Tour de Force to pull out a relatively good nine-minute match from Fale. Takagi built to a vertical suplex, which he had teased in the lead-up. The House of Torture got involved several times, including Dick Togo throwing powder into Takagi’s eyes.
Kanemaru attempted to spit whiskey into Takagi’s eyes, but missed, and Takagi used the whiskey on Fale. This led to the Pumping Bomber and the win.
Fale had advanced in the first round, defeating former NEVER Openweight Champion, Aaron Wolf.
In the main event, Yuya Uemura got past Drilla Moloney in a very technical affair, focusing on various body parts.
Uemura’s ribs were weakened after missing an Aces High and taking multiple Gores. Conversely, Uemura went after the previously injured biceps of Moloney.
Another Aces High was met with a mid-air dropkick to the injured area. Moloney followed with a Gore and hit the Drilla Killa, but Uemura instantly countered to a roll-up and caught Moloney for the three-count.
Overall, it was the best you’re going to get out of a Fale singles match as Takagi deserved an award, and the main event delivered with two of New Japan’s rising talents.
Takagi and Uemura will square off in the quarterfinals this Sunday.
